Alameda County District Attorney Ursula Jones Dickson announced this week that her office has secured a court-ordered restitution agreement against the co-owners of Alfa Private Security in Union City for felony wage theft and insurance premium fraud.
Ferooz Nangeyali, who pleaded guilty to the charges, and his wife and co-owner, Alejandra Nangeyali, were accused of failing to properly compensate employees and misrepresenting workers’ compensation insurance coverage at their armed security firm, according to prosecutors.
